Сопоставление пользовательских доменов и проблемы аутентификации

В настоящее время я работаю над приложением, в котором я использую Django, GCP MySQL (база данных). Я развернул приложение с помощью Google cloud run и могу получить доступ к сайту через его url. Я столкнулся с проблемой, когда связал свой зарегистрированный домен с Django, я могу получить доступ к веб-сайту, когда я перехожу по url своего домена, но я не могу войти в систему по тому же url. Меня снова перенаправляет на страницу входа, вместо того, чтобы перейти на домашнюю страницу, а также не выдает ошибку при вводе неправильного пароля/почты. Обратите внимание, что он работает правильно, когда я получаю доступ к нему через облачную службу запуска url/ localhost.

Мне бы очень хотелось опубликовать здесь журналы ошибок, но их нет. Я проверил службу логирования GCP, но там нет никаких ошибок. Однако я могу немного объяснить. После ввода учетных данных (url - https://custom-domain.org/login) открывается страница входа, которая содержит тот же url. Когда я проверяю журналы, есть успешный запрос 302 get для домашней страницы, т.е. https://custom-domain.org, но затем есть другой журнал с запросом на вход - https://custom-domain.org/login.

Я сопоставил url облачного домена https://iconnect-webapp-dxxqb7rbaa-uk.a.run.app/ с url пользовательского домена mu. Когда я пытаюсь зайти на сайт с пользовательским доменом, в журнале регистрируется домен как cloud run domain вместо пользовательского домена в панели регистрации.

введите описание изображения здесь

Если у кого-то есть идеи или предложения по этому вопросу, пожалуйста, помогите мне. Это мой первый раз, когда я пишу в онлайн-сообществе. Извините, если это трудно понять, я действительно старался изо всех сил объяснить. Не стесняйтесь комментировать любые вопросы или уточняющие сомнения, я постараюсь ответить.

Вернуться на верх